T.N. Sugathan is a scholar working on Physiology, Epidemiology and Dermatology. According to data from OpenAlex, T.N. Sugathan has authored 28 papers receiving a total of 591 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Physiology, 5 papers in Epidemiology and 4 papers in Dermatology. Recurrent topics in T.N. Sugathan's work include Asthma and respiratory diseases (4 papers),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(2 papers) and Respiratory Support and Mechanisms (2 papers). T.N. Sugathan is often cited by papers focused on Asthma and respiratory diseases (4 papers),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(2 papers) and Respiratory Support and Mechanisms (2 papers). T.N. Sugathan collaborates with scholars based in Kuwait, India and Ireland. T.N. Sugathan's co-authors include Sabiha Al‐Mutawa, Robert E. Morris, Eino Honkala, Maddi Shyama, K. R. Sundaram, Harish Kumar, Vasantha Nair, K.V. Johny, M. A. Sattar and Mustafa Khogali and has published in prestigious journals such as Social Science & Medicine, Journal of Clinical Epidemiology and Annals of the Rheumatic Diseases.
